Funny thing about Camping World, I called them for service on an in warranty 2020, they said they were 3 to 4 weeks behind and could schedule me, until they found out I did not buy it from them, they are not doing warranty for anything that was not sold by them so they said. I scheduled with an independent dealer 10 miles away no issue.
3 days later we were looking for a washer dryer combo and found that Camping World had the best price on the units and the install. I called and had no problem getting it in right away and back in 4 days, what happened to the 3 to 4 weeks backlog.
Sounds to me you made the right choice for you (all circumstances considered), buying one and replacing it will save time, heartache and blood pressure. I would put it in the garage and call Samsung and see if you cant get them to come out (send a third party service tech) and fix it, I don't see anything in the warranty that says it has to be in the RV for service but that may be a fight you don't want to take on.


On a side note, residential refrigerators have been in RV's for many many years, and bouncing a compressor around wont hurt it unless there is something wrong with it in the first place, freezing it solid may be a different story.
